Panaji: The Crime Branch of Goa Police rescued two women and arrested two men during a raid at a fast-food outlet in Saligao allegedly being used as a front for prostitution, officials said on Saturday.
North Goa Superintendent of Police Rahul Gupta said the accused, identified as Sani (24), a native of Uttar Pradesh, and Jitendra (26), a native of Rajasthan, were allegedly caught red-handed while attempting to deliver the rescued women to customers.
